As Airbnb hosts, encountering damages or issues that require financial resolution is an inevitable part of the rental experience. Understanding the ins and outs of submitting resolution requests on Airbnb can not only save you time but can also ensure you're reimbursed fairly and efficiently. This post will guide you through the process, offering practical advice and shining a light on some pitfalls to avoid.
When faced with a significant loss, such as damage to your property, submitting a resolution request through Airbnb is a key resource. Costs of repairs can climb – take for instance, the unforeseen situation where a guest damages a window, necessitating a swift and costly replacement. In such scenarios, requesting compensation through Airbnb's resolution center is the appropriate course of action.
However, it's recommended to use the resolution request for larger financial matters, knowing that smaller incidents may be resolved more smoothly via direct communication with the guest or by absorbing the costs, considering Airbnb closely monitors these claims.
After lodging your claim, maintaining vigilance is crucial. Complex claims may result in long waiting periods that extend beyond initial expectations. It's common for hosts to occasionally forget about open claims after submitting all required documentation. It's essential for hosts to be proactive, revisiting their resolution center via airbnb.com/resolutions to check the status of their requests to prevent them from slipping through the cracks.
Persistence is key – reaching out to Airbnb's customer service for updates can help push the resolution process forward. Hosts often experience delays and lack of transparency during this stage, which might raise concerns about Airbnb's internal processes.
Creativity and organization can lead to quicker resolutions. Approach claims by providing concise, well-labeled evidence, structured in a way that makes it easy for the resolution team to understand and process.
The absence of timely follow-ups on part of the hosts can lead to claims being overlooked or forgotten. There are instances where even if guests make unreasonable refund requests that clash with your clearly stated policies, such instances might not be resolved in your favor. This places the onus on hosts to regularly monitor their past interactions and transactions, to ensure any decision aligns with the previously agreed upon conditions and policies.
To streamline the resolution request process, ensure your communication is professional. Tone down emotions and present facts straightforwardly. Sometimes, it is your soft skills and your ability to be personable and communicative with the customer service representatives that can make a positive difference for your case.
Ultimately, most hosts will aim for resolutions without having to escalate issues. Providing support teams with the information they need in a clear, prompt manner is instrumental.
